RTXRTX Corporation

Diversified aerospace and defense company, parent of Pratt & Whitney (engines) and Collins Aerospace (avionics, aerostructures, interiors). Formed by United Technologies + Raytheon merger, completed April 2020.

Our take

Key player in both engine (P&W GTF, F135) and avionics/systems markets, with significant exposure to narrowbody ramp and major military platforms (F-35, Patriot).
